Output 51a2f6f3294150498a31d074bc1721ad59981852c8f2639530bf9b4c97ee921e:11

value
1471814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 436b3f64ee0dd79994c21eb414330889825fdab5 OP_EQUAL
address
37qVg6KrDnMMeqNaaSkZyzqpYAxJEzvAef
transaction
51a2f6f3294150498a31d074bc1721ad59981852c8f2639530bf9b4c97ee921e
confirmations
238728
spent
true